Output 71b8260b238f3d6369232cd9c04943a4d495b399ec2d3962464e63958dd8d259:2

value
23577673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a3d53d94253fe70bbabab21e6bbcab911193890 OP_EQUAL
address
M8qJTTeXQCtFRAzJiZ9oqS7xHStezVX1Sa
transaction
71b8260b238f3d6369232cd9c04943a4d495b399ec2d3962464e63958dd8d259
spent
true